Why Choose Manama for Facilities Coordinators
Manama is home to a well-educated workforce supported by reputable institutions such as the University of Bahrain, Bahrain Polytechnic, and the American University of Bahrain. These universities offer strong programs in business management, engineering, and facilities management that produce job-ready graduates.
The city also hosts active professional communities and events through organizations like the Bahrain Society of Engineers and the Bahrain Facilities Management Forum. These gatherings encourage networking and continued learning in the facilities management field.
Compared to other regional business hubs, Manama offers cost-effective hiring options while maintaining high professional standards. The bilingual workforce, fluent in both Arabic and English, enables smooth communication with local and international clients.
Key Skills to Look For
Technical skills
Look for candidates proficient in Computer-Aided Facility Management (CAFM) systems, building maintenance software, and safety compliance procedures aligned with Bahrain’s regulations.
Diverse portfolio
Evaluate experience across corporate offices, industrial facilities, and mixed-use properties. This demonstrates versatility and adaptability to different operational environments.
Soft skills
Strong communication, organization, and leadership skills are essential. A Facilities Coordinator must collaborate with multiple departments and vendors while maintaining service quality.
Relevant sector experience
Seek candidates familiar with Bahrain’s commercial real estate, hospitality, and corporate office sectors, as these industries dominate the Manama market.
Screening & Interviewing Process
Portfolio evaluation
Assess the candidate’s track record managing facilities, focusing on maintenance programs, efficiency improvements, and sustainability initiatives.
Interview formats
Combine video and in-person interviews to evaluate both technical knowledge and interpersonal skills. Discuss how they handle emergencies and prioritize tasks.
Sample interview questions for Facilities Coordinator
- How do you manage multiple maintenance requests simultaneously?
- What steps do you take to ensure compliance with safety regulations in Bahrain?
- Describe a time you resolved a major facilities issue efficiently.
Technical tests
Assign a short case study or simulation task to assess problem-solving ability and familiarity with maintenance software tools.
References
Request references from previous employers and clients within Bahrain or the GCC region to verify reliability and performance.

How do I evaluate a Facilities Coordinator’s performance?
Track performance through KPIs such as maintenance response time, cost efficiency, and compliance with safety standards.
